Файл ASP.NET web.config выходит из-под контроля? - PullRequest
9 голосов
/ 08 апреля 2010

Вот то, о чем я долго размышлял ...

Вы боретесь с размером и количеством записей в файле web.config? Вы понимаете каждый элемент?

Настало ли время для Microsoft пересмотреть настройку сайта ASP.NET, возможно, разделив файл web.config на несколько файлов?

Ответы [ 2 ]

16 голосов
/ 08 апреля 2010

Они сделали.

В ASP.Net 4.0 все стандартные записи Web.config для сайтов ASP.Net AJAX находятся в Machine.config , что позволяет новым веб-проектам начинаться с (почти) пустого Web.config. .

Кроме того, VS2010 позволяет объединять несколько файлов web.config во время сборки.

9 голосов
/ 08 апреля 2010

Man I HATE файл web.config - это полный беспорядок. Как упоминал предыдущий ответчик, это было исправлено и приведено в порядок в ASP.NET 4.

Тем не менее, для тех из нас, кто придерживался более ранней технологии (например, ASP.NET3.5, VS2008 и т. Д.), Вы все равно можете разделить его на несколько файлов, чтобы сделать его более управляемым с помощью configSource атрибут .

См. эту статью

...